goldenprofile
Edge-safe TypeScript surface for the GoldenProfile Virtual Fingerprint engine — cross-document entity resolution. It resolves a set of profile "mentions" (a name + category + anchor + defining attribute per element) into cross-document entities, with a full per-pair score breakdown behind every merge.
The resolver is the same pyo3-free Rust kernel (goldenprofile-core) used by the Python (goldenprofile_native) and C bindings, surfaced here through opt-in WebAssembly. Resolutions are byte-identical across surfaces by construction — one kernel, no hand-maintained parallel implementation.
Design: pure-by-default, kernel-on-opt-in
The base goldenprofile import is pure types + the resolver + a registry — it pulls zero wasm bytes, so it stays edge-safe (browsers, Workers, edge runtimes; no node:*). The kernel lives behind the goldenprofile/wasm subpath. Until you enable it, resolveProfiles() throws an actionable error (the exact analog of the Python surface requiring its native wheel).
import { resolveProfiles } from "goldenprofile";
import { enableGoldenprofileWasm } from "goldenprofile/wasm";
enableGoldenprofileWasm(); // loads the wasm kernel once, registers the backend
const result = resolveProfiles({
profiles: [
{ kind: "node", name: "Acme Inc", category: "Company", anchor: "UNKNOWN", attribute: "Anvils" },
{ kind: "node", name: "Acme", category: "Company", anchor: "UNKNOWN", attribute: "Founded 1900" },
],
});
result.clusters; // [[0, 1]] — both mentions are the same cross-document entity
result.edges; // the scored merge(s) that justify the clusterclusters partitions every profile index (singletons included). node and edge kinds never cross-merge.
API
resolveProfiles(request): Resolution— resolve; throws if the wasm backend isn't enabled.enableGoldenprofileWasm()(fromgoldenprofile/wasm) — load the kernel + register the backend.isGoldenprofileWasmEnabled(),disableGoldenprofileWasm()— backend state (test isolation / opt-out).
Regenerating the wasm artifact
The committed src/core/_wasm/* is built from the Rust kernel by scripts/build_goldenprofile_wasm.mjs (needs wasm-pack + the wasm32-unknown-unknown target). Re-run it whenever the kernel changes; CI guards the committed artifact against drift.
